On Sun, 19 Jun 2022 12:59:55 +0200, Ben Hutchings wrote:
> In the mean time, we have another security update coming which might
> not hit this bug again. But there are 28,679 signed binaries across
> the three architectures, so the probability is only about 65%.
I looked at the following new (Jul 2, 2022) binaries:
* linux-image-4.19.0-21-686-pae_4.19.249-2_i386.deb
* linux-image-4.19.0-21-686_4.19.249-2_i386.deb
* linux-image-4.19.0-21-amd64_4.19.249-2_amd64.deb
* linux-image-4.19.0-21-arm64_4.19.249-2_arm64.deb
* linux-image-4.19.0-21-cloud-amd64_4.19.249-2_amd64.deb
* linux-image-4.19.0-21-rt-686-pae_4.19.249-2_i386.deb
* linux-image-4.19.0-21-rt-amd64_4.19.249-2_amd64.deb
* linux-image-4.19.0-21-rt-arm64_4.19.249-2_arm64.deb
There were 25,011 signed kernel modules, with one bad signature:
* binary package: linux-image-4.19.0-21-amd64
* version: 4.19.249-2
* file: lib/modules/4.19.0-21-amd64/kernel/net/openvswitch/vport-vxlan.ko
Perhaps this bug should be retitled?
